Page & Wells are delighted to bring to the market this spacious one bedroom first floor retirement apartment on the Friars Court development for residents over 60-years of age. The development itself benefits from a communal lounge, communal laundry facilities and an on-site manager.

The accommodation comprises spacious bedroom with double wardrobe, lounge, kitchen and shower room. Friars Court is within walking distance of the town centre where there is a wide range of shopping, educational and social facilities. There is convenient access onto the M20 motorway providing fast travel to London and the Kent coast. Internal viewing highly recommended. EPC rating: B. Tenure: Leasehold. Council Tax Band: C.     Broadband availability and predicted speed: obtained from Ofcom on December 19, 2021

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

    Mobile phone signal availability and predicted strength: obtained from Ofcom on December 26, 2021

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
